Transfers and Taxis from London Gatwick Airport (LGW) – Prices, Travel Time and Tips

Arriving at a new airport can be a little stressful, especially when you need to get to the city. From London Gatwick Airport (LGW), there are several convenient ways to get to central London and hotels – from traditional taxis to shared transfers and public transport. The choice depends on your budget, amount of luggage and desired level of comfort.

Taxi from Gatwick Airport

Official taxi ranks are usually located directly near the exits from the terminals. Drivers queue, and you can take a taxi without prior booking. It is important to make sure the driver has turned on the meter to avoid misunderstandings with payment. A trip to central London can take from 60 to 90 minutes, depending on traffic, and will cost approximately 60-90 euros. During peak hours or in adverse weather conditions, travel time may increase significantly.

Private Transfers

A private transfer is a more comfortable and convenient option, especially if you are traveling with a lot of luggage or a group of people. Usually, after booking, the driver meets you in the arrivals hall with a sign with your name. Clarify the meeting point in advance to avoid misunderstandings. The price is fixed at the time of booking, so you don't have to worry about extra costs. The cost of a private transfer to central London can range from 80 to 120 euros, depending on the type of car and distance.

Shared Transfers and Minivans

Shared transfers are a more economical option, but they can take longer as the driver has to wait for enough passengers to board to reach their hotels. This is a good choice if you are not in a hurry and want to save money. The cost of a shared transfer to central London is usually from 30 to 50 euros. Minivans are suitable for large groups or families with a lot of luggage.

Public Transport

From Gatwick Airport, you can get to central London by the Gatwick Express train, which runs to Victoria Station. This is the fastest way to get to the city, but it can be more expensive than other options. There are also regular trains and buses that offer more affordable prices, but the travel time will be longer. Consider this option if you are traveling with a small amount of luggage and want to save money.
